Major X2-Class Solar Flare - October 27, 2014

Dim lights

MAJOR X2-CLASS SOLAR FLARE !
Active Region 12192 unleashed its 6th X-Class solar flare the latest registered as a X2.0 at 14:47 UTC today. Associated with this event was a strong R3 radio blackout. No Coronal Mass Ejection (CME) has been seen following the eruption.

Major EARTH FACING X3.1 Solar Flare - Oct 24, 2014

Dim lights

ANOTHER X-CLASS SOLAR FLARE !!
Active Region 12192 unleashed another major Solar Flare today. Peaking to X3.1 at 21:40 UTC. Associated with this event was an R3 Radio Blackout with a duration of 19 minutes. This long duration event appears to have a Coronal Mass Ejection (CME) but not yet visible on satellite imagery, this active region was directly earth-facing at the time of the eruption and and any outgoing CME will be earth directed. more information once solar imagery is available.

 
X1-Class Solar Flare - October 25, 2014

Dim lights

ANOTHER X-CLASS SOLAR FLARE !!
Active Region 12192 unleashed another major Solar Flare today. Peaking to X1 at 17:08 UTC. This long duration event (LDE) appears to have little or no associated Coronal Mass Ejection (CME). This active region was directly earth-facing at the time of the eruption all previous eruptive events from this active region have send out faint CME's well south of the ecliptic plane and aimed well south of the earth.

 
Major X1.6 Solar Flare - October 22, 2014

Dim lights

ANOTHER X-CLASS SOLAR FLARE !
Active Region 12192 produced another major solar flare, this time peaking to X1.6 at 14:28 UTC. Associated with this blast was a R3 radio blackout. No significant Coronal Mass Ejection (CME) has been seen following this eruption.
